Bank Of Tokyo-Mitsubishi UFJ – “Interal Audit Office, NY - Banking Officer”
4 of 4 people found this helpfulPros
- Three weeks vacatiion in first year
- Discount food card
- 401k matched.
Cons
I am currently a Banking officer who has been there for two years within the Internal Audit group in New York
The audit department is poorly run. I would recommend not joining the group. the morale is very low and overall management is not friendly or professional.
save yourself the headache of joining and then quitting three months later..
very abusive management (VP level) that treats Banking Officers and AVP with unprofessional language and with no respect.
Work hrs are long due to inefficent scheduling of audits.
High turnover rate due to disregard for staff concerns and bad working conditions.
The rest of Bank seems to be ok, but you are not allowed to transfer out of audit.
They try to hire Big 4 candidates often so that the salary difference appears large for incoming Big 4 candidates. Thier pay structure is not competitive with local banks and bonuses are not based on merit.
